The short answer: standard grid‑tied solar shuts down for safety, but solar plus batteries with the right inverter can keep critical loads running. . To keep your power on in a blackout, you need a solar inverter that can remove your home from the grid, along with a generator or battery for longer-term energy needs. By creating your own little “island” of a home with solar panels and batteries, you can run essential appliances for days during a. . A standard grid-tied solar system is designed to work in parallel with the local utility grid, supplying power to the home while sending any excess electricity back to the network. That doesn't mean solar leaves you stranded.
